Prodigy 400 Archive (Isaac Robinson)
The Prodigy 400 Archive with the Isaac Robinson stamp is an overstable, beadless midrange from Prodigy's Collabs Series, built with input from the major champion himself. 400 plastic is Prodigy's most popular blend, and it is the plastic this stamp run comes in.
Flight Numbers: 5 / 5 / 0 / 2
400 is a translucent, semi premium plastic close in feel to Innova Champion, firm and durable with a smooth seam that holds up round after round. It grips well dry and stays workable in most weather, and it does not need much beat in before the flight settles into what the numbers promise.
Shaped close to a Discraft Buzzz with a bit more glide, it flies flat and holds an accurate, overstable line that resists wind better than most midranges in this speed class. A skeptic of Prodigy's history with early turnover on other molds will have that opinion changed fast, since the Archive stays reliably overstable rather than flashing over. It is a straightforward midrange for any skill level, easy enough for a beginner and accurate enough for an advanced player working shots through the woods.

Speed 5, glide 5, turn 0, fade 2. Diameter 21.8 cm, rim width 1.4 cm, max weight 180 g.
